10000 CodingChallengesBooklet repositories Β· GitHub
[go: up one dir, main page]

Skip to content
Change the repository type filter

All

    Repositories list

    • Ordering

      Public
      Create a program that allows entry of 10 numbers and then sorts them into ascending or descending order, based on user input. The user can input a word or string, and it arranges the string into alphabetical order. E.g. My Rabbit would be shown as β€œabbimty β€œ. (Punctuation placement is not essential)
      Python
      β€’β€’1β€’0β€’0β€’0β€’Updated Aug 2, 2022Aug 2, 2022
    • Write a program that checks if a string entered by the user is a palindrome. A palindrome is a word that reads the same forwards as backwards like β€œracecar" or "hannah".
      Python
      β€’β€’0β€’0β€’0β€’0β€’Updated Aug 2, 2022Aug 2, 2022
    • Create a program that will only open a text document if the correct password is entered. The user should choose the username and password first and it should also verify the password before allowing it.
      β€’0β€’0β€’0β€’0β€’Updated Aug 2, 2022Aug 2, 2022
    • Implement a Caesar cipher, both encoding and decoding. The key is an integer from 1 to 25. This cipher rotates the letters of the alphabet (A to Z). The encoding replaces each letter with the 1st to 25th next letter in the alphabet (wrapping Z to A). So key 2 encrypts β€œHI” to β€œJK”, but key 20 encrypts β€œHI” to β€œBC”.
      Python
      β€’β€’0β€’0β€’0β€’0β€’Updated Aug 2, 2022Aug 2, 2022
    • CodeChallengeTemplate

      Public template
      A GitHub repository template for creating the code challenges. Includes, Issues templates, Topics, Code of Conduct, Contributing guidelies, and funding details. This is for easy set up of code challenges.
      β€’0β€’0β€’0β€’0β€’Updated Aug 2, 2022Aug 2, 2022
    • Takes in a credit card number from a common credit card vendor (Visa, MasterCard, American Express, Discoverer) and validates it to make sure that it is a valid number (look into how credit cards use a checksum).
      Python
      β€’β€’0β€’1β€’0β€’0β€’Updated Aug 1, 2022Aug 1, 2022
    • Converts various units between one another. The user enters the type of unit being entered, the type of unit they want to convert to and then the value. The program will then make the conversion.
      Python
      β€’β€’0β€’0β€’0β€’0β€’Updated Aug 1, 2022Aug 1, 2022
    • Write a program to simulate a Fruit Machine that displays three symbols at random from Cherry πŸ’, Bell πŸ””, Lemon πŸ‹, Orange 🍊, Star ⭐, Skull πŸ’€.
      Python
      β€’β€’0β€’0β€’0β€’0β€’Updated Aug 1, 2022Aug 1, 2022
    • A simple classification system asks a series of Yes/No questions in order to work out what type of animal is being looked at. Carry out some simple research on classification trees, then write a program to help the user decide between the following: horse, cow, sheep, pig, dog, cat, lion, tiger, whale, dolphin, seal, penguin, ostrich, sparrow, s…
      β€’0β€’0β€’0β€’0β€’Updated Aug 1, 2022Aug 1, 2022
    • Thief

      Public
      Design and write a program that displays all the possible combinations for any four numerical digits entered by the user. The program should avoid displaying the same combination more than once.
      Python
      β€’β€’0β€’0β€’0β€’0β€’Updated Aug 1, 2022Aug 1, 2022
    • Create a program that takes a time for a car going past a speed camera, the time going past the next one and the distance between them to calculate the average speed for the car in mph. The cameras are one mile apart.
      Python
      β€’β€’0β€’0β€’0β€’0β€’Updated Aug 1, 2022Aug 1, 2022
    • .github

      Public
      Repository README to show information on GitHub Organisation profile picture.
      0β€’0β€’0β€’0β€’Updated Aug 1, 2022Aug 1, 2022
    • The Factorial of a positive integer, n, is defined as the product of the sequence n, n-1, n-2, ...1 and the factorial of zero, 0, is defined as being 1. Solve this using both loops and recursion.
      Python
      β€’β€’2β€’0β€’0β€’0β€’Updated Aug 1, 2022Aug 1, 2022
    0